Mantua United Methodist Church (UMC) will host a trunk or treat Saturday from 6 to 8 p.m. Kids will be able to get a head start on collecting candy for Halloween with provided trick-or-treat bags. The event will also feature a DJ, food and drinks.

Attendance is free but participants are encouraged to bring a donation for Operation Christmas Child, a shoebox loaded with gifts for children in need. For more information, reach out to Sunday school superintendent Susan Fuchs by emailing smilingsusan4@gmail.com.
